Matillion is The Data Productivity Cloud.We are on a mission to power the data productivity of our customers and the world, by helping teams get data business ready, faster. Our technology allows customers to load, transform, sync and orchestrate their data. We are looking for passionate, high-integrity individuals to help us scale up our growing business. Together, we can make a dent in the universe bigger than ourselves.We are now looking for an Associate Campaign Manager to join our Growth Marketing team.About the RoleThe Associate Campaign Manager will support the planning, execution, and optimisation of demand generation marketing campaigns. Working closely with marketing and sales teams, this role helps drive initiatives that align with growth objectives, engage target audiences, and generate high-quality leads. This position offers the opportunity to gain practical experience in campaign management while delivering impactful results for the business.We value in-person collaboration here at Matillion, therefore this role follows our hybrid work structure where employees work 2 days a week in the Manchester office.

What you will be doing

Plan and Execute Campaigns:Develop detailed plans and implement multi-channel marketing campaigns across email, social media, paid search, and content initiatives.Create and Oversee Assets:Manage the creation of engaging marketing materials, including landing pages, emails, ad copy, and promotional content, ensuring brand consistency.Collaborate with Teams:Coordinate with internal and external stakeholders, including creative teams, product marketing, and agencies, to deliver campaigns on time and within budget.Drive Lead Generation:Develop strategies to attract and nurture qualified prospects, accelerate pipeline growth, and provide high-quality leads to the sales team.Analyse and Optimise Performance:Track campaign performance, leverage data-driven insights, and implement tests to refine messaging and maximise ROI.

What we are looking for

B2B SaaS Marketing Expertise:Experience in B2B marketing, ideally within the software or SaaS industry.Exceptional Project Management Skills:Proven ability to manage multiple marketing projects and campaigns simultaneously, using tools like Asana or Confluence, with a focus on meeting deadlines and delivering quality results.Proven Campaign Success:Demonstrated ability to plan and execute impactful multi-channel marketing campaigns that deliver measurable results.Digital Marketing Knowledge:Strong understanding of digital marketing channels and best practices, with proficiency in tools like Marketo, Salesforce, and Google Analytics.Preferred Expertise:Familiarity with LinkedIn advertising, paid search campaigns, and account-based marketing tools such as 6Sense is a plus.

At Matillion, we are committed to providing competitive salaries in line with market standards. Our estimated compensation range for this position is £40,560 - £60,840, but the final salary will be based on your relevant skills, experience and qualifications demonstrated in the hiring process.Matillion has fostered a culture that is collaborative, fast-paced, ambitious, and transparent, and an environment where people genuinely care about their colleagues and communities. Our 6 guide how we work together and with our customers and partners. We operate a truly flexible and hybrid working culture that promotes work-life balance, and are proud to be able to offer the following benefits:- Company Equity - 30 days holiday + bank holidays- 5 days paid volunteering leave- Health insurance- Life Insurance- Pension - Access to mental health supportMore about MatillionThousands of enterprises including Cisco, DocuSign, Slack, and TUI trust Matillion technology to load, transform, sync, and orchestrate their data for a wide range of use cases from insights and operational analytics, to data science, machine learning, and AI. With over $300M raised from top Silicon Valley investors, we are on a mission to power the data productivity of our customers and the world.We are passionate about doing things in a smart, considerate way.
